Transaction 9c597f9398278d084292c605cb093293f0149ff4d1982d84ddfdd444573a9728
3 Input
1 Outputs
- 9c597f9398278d084292c605cb093293f0149ff4d1982d84ddfdd444573a9728:0
value 68410221
address 3BMEXTowxx2QFd111VC7MvWVSR4TtTXYGd